Baby Doll by Hollie Overton

3.0

In this novel we get the story beginning with the escape of Lily. She's been held captive for years, had a child with her rapist and endured unimaginable abuse (which we thankfully don't get lots of detail about).
What we focus on here is how Lily copes once she returns to 'normal' life.
While this was a really interesting idea, and I was quite gripped by it during reading, there are definitely too many things going on and this reduces the impact.
I felt the relationship between Lily and her sister was well-portrayed, but a lot got thrown in and didn't always add to the experience.
The ending-where Lily gets her almost normal-was rather optimistic, but it needed to be as the rest of the book was so bleak.
